A method for sending multiple independent coding tasks to separate agents at the same time. It applies only when the tasks have no shared files or step-by-step dependencies.

In plain words
What is it for?
Splitting unrelated test failures or problem areas—such as authentication, data processing, and API handlers—into parallel investigations.
Why use it?
It can reduce waiting when separate problems can be investigated concurrently, while avoiding conflicts between agents.

Dispatching Parallel Agents

Register: TECHNIQUE Goal: Solve multiple independent problems in parallel time without context contamination between agents. Constraints: True independence required — no shared files, no sequential dependencies. Each agent gets its own clean context. pattern-globalize after any agent finds a bug. Adapt: number of agents, context depth, and coordination protocol to task complexity and available token budget.


When to Use

Use when ALL are true:

  • 2+ independent failures or tasks (different subsystems, different test files)
  • Each can be understood without context from the others
  • Agents won't touch the same files

Don't use when:

  • Failures might be related (fixing one may fix others — investigate first)
  • Need full system context to understand the problem
  • Agents would touch shared files

The Pattern

1. Identify Independent Domains

Goal: group failures by structural independence, not by file or feature proximity.

Domain A: auth module — 3 test failures
Domain B: data pipeline — 2 test failures
Domain C: API handlers — 1 test failure

Each domain independent: auth failure won't affect pipeline behavior.

2. Construct Focused Agent Context

Goal: give each agent exactly what it needs — no more, no less. Constraints:

  • Never let subagents inherit your session context — they get confused
  • Specify scope explicitly: "Do NOT change files outside tests/auth/"
  • Specify output format: "Return: root cause summary + list of file:line changes"
Fix the N failing tests in <path>:

1. "<test name>" — <expected behavior from test>
2. "<test name>" — <expected behavior from test>

Your task:
1. Read the test file — understand what each test verifies
2. Find root cause using systematic-debugging Phase 1-3
3. Fix using tdd-verified (failing test → implement → passing test)
4. Do NOT change files outside <your scope>

Return: root cause summary + changes made (file:line for each)
